
The Kitchen Party Ceilidh is a weekly hour-long Celtic music radio program playing the best music from Ireland, Scotland, Canada, the US, the UK and everywhere else great Celtic tunes and songs can be found.

Centered around the energetic and diverse world of Celtic music, the content presents a vibrant selection of traditional and contemporary tracks from various regions such as Ireland, Scotland, Canada, and the US. It highlights a mix of new releases and classic favorites, often featuring talented artists and musicians, sharing insights into their works and contributions to the genre. Notable themes include community engagement through music, stories behind the songs, and the cultural significance of Celtic sounds. The show also celebrates events like the Celtic Colors International Festival, showcasing a sense of connection among both listeners and artists within the Celtic music community.
